CS:GO Season Two Begins with Premier Matchmaking, New Map, and Gameplay Changes

Premier Season Two has begun, and Premier matchmaking is back. Players who earned a CS Rating in Season One will receive a commemorative Premier Season One Medal with detailed Season Statistics. All players will have their CS Rating recalibrated based on their Season One performance and will need to win 10 matches to re-establish their CS Rating.

Train has been added to the Active Duty map pool, while Vertigo has been removed. Changes to gameplay include the M4A4 price being reduced to $2,900, FAMAS accuracy being improved, and its price reduced to $1,950. Crouching accuracy has been reduced for the MP9, MP5-SD, and MP7, and the scope dot on AUG/SG has been adjusted to be more usable at range.

A new radar dynamic zoom option has been added to grow or shrink the radar to include teammates, the bomb, and other detected elements. Grenade order in the spectator UI now matches weapon selection order, and the brightness of carried C4 in UI has been increased.

In the Train map, a boost angle from Long Dog to Bombsite A has been removed, and lighting artifacts on double-sided materials have been fixed. Miscellaneous changes include added fallback logic to allow playing incomplete demo files and fixing an exploit with the R8 Revolver.

Counter-strafe summaries are now available in game server log data distributed via log address in addition to console logs.
